I go to Palm Springs every Thanksgiving with the whole family to visit my grandfather and enjoy the sun.  The trip for me always entails a day of enjoying the modern architecture and some modern shopping.  My very favorite house (and I’m hardly alone in this assessment) is Neutra’s 1946 Kaufmann House.  I try to visit it with each trip, and this was no exception.  I got some nice photos I thought I’d share.

It blows my mind that this house was commissioned by the same guy who commissioned Frank Lloyd Wright’s Falling Water.  It just shows the impact one man with a vision can leave on the world through adventurous investments in the power of new ideas.

The family that restored it from near tear down condition is currently selling it.  Or, actually they sold it at auction earlier this year for $15M but the sale fell through, and now it is for sale.  How many copies of Danish Pepper would I have to sell to afford it?  Hmmm….
